Output 670c7e62b5788edbdbb32f954d1d0b5d8dae9c39633e5b19c5d4b87d592ab945:2

value
89756280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4f83393a945439d262d7e98633a69dff71dc5b OP_EQUAL
address
3BqaBU8sqdsf3CfSKcGQoHX8HLiXwLnM3f
transaction
670c7e62b5788edbdbb32f954d1d0b5d8dae9c39633e5b19c5d4b87d592ab945